The SEE040 RoomWatch camera can be used standalone with the ZipVision Pro app, ZipVision Windows Client Software, or with a ZIP NVR or DVR. With built-in audio and PIR, plus PoE, H265, and H264 codec.Zip SEE040 RoomWatch Camera 2 Way Audio and PIR - camera

Powering the camera

Powering the camera takes approximately 2 minutes to boot.
Option 1 – Power the camera from 12V DC (via the 2.1mm DC Socket), the current consumption is 300mA.
The camera is polarity sensitive so connections must be made correctly.
Option 2 – Power the camera using a PoE 48V RJ45 Socket. When connecting to a ZIP PoE NVR plug the camera directly into the NVRs built-in PoE switch.Zip SEE040 RoomWatch Camera 2 Way Audio and PIR - qr code 2

Default login details are:-

Default IP192.168.10.1
 User Name admin
 Password 777777

Wireless to Router

  1. Go to the ZipVision Pro App > Menu > Device List > Add > RoomWatch
  2. Scan the QR Code on the Base of the RoomWatch
  3. The camera should already have power connected, if not then connect power now (the camera takes approximately 2 minutes to boot)
  4.  Enter the Wi-Fi connection details
  5. Select the RoomWatch camera that you wish to add to your network
  6. Enter Default login details for the camera – User Name
  7. Wait for the WiFi connection to the camera
  8. Enter a new password for security
  9. Once complete, “connected” will show in Device Manager

Resetting to Default

The camera has a default button on the back (recessed in). Press and hold for 10 seconds to default.

Image Sensor1/ 2.7″ Progressive CMOS
Viewing Angle103 Degrees
ResolutionHD 1080P, 1.3MP (960H) & 720P @ 25fps
Lens Type2.8mm Fixed Lens
Shutter1/5 — 1/20000s
Video CompressionH265 / H264
Onvif3.
WiFi Frequency2.4GHz
WiFi Range10m
Bit Rate 18K — 8Mbps
Audio2-Way Built-in
Memory Card SlotMicro SD (128GB Max)
Day/Night FunctionMechanical (True Day/Night)
Backlight ControlBLC / DWDR
Voltage12V DC or PoE (PSU Required)
Current Consumption280mA (IR On) / 150mA (IR Off)
Power Connection2.1mm DC Socket (12V) or RJ45 (PoE )
Operating TemperatureFrom -10 to 45 deg C
UseInternal
BracketSupplied
Dimensions(H)106mm x (W)63mm x (D)34mm
